SOMETIMES I LIE moves from time to time to time, that being primarily (with a couple of exceptions near its conclusion) the book's "Now," "Then" and "Before." "Now" is the 10 or so days from December 26th (Boxing Day, for our British friends) to January 3rd, while "Then" is the week prior. EXCLUSIVE: Buffy the Vampire Slayer alumna Sarah Michelle Gellar is set to star in and executive produce Sometimes I Lie, a limited series based on former BBC journalist Alice Feeney's debut.
